Well All stars is pretty cool. You should like it. Go to allears.net and look it up. There are pictures and F.A.C.'s. They can tell you anything you need to know about a certain resort. I stayed in the Jazz section in 97 and found it to be just fine. The rooms are on the small side to me, but totally functional for two people. You won't have that issue cause you are in the suites and that is the size of two rooms. The resort itself has a few pools, gift shop, food court and game room. It's pretty basic, but very disney. The busses run frequently and are very efficient. You share with both the All star sports and movies and are the second to be picked up and dropped off. The order goes sports, music then movies. I don't know if that has changed or not, but that's how it was when I stayed there.
